Actor Lee Do-hyun maintains his loyalty to director Ha Byeong-hoon of the drama '18 Again'.

On the 24th, TVING's original 'Lee Jae, I'll Die Soon' released a still of Lee Do-hyun. 'Lee Jae, I'm Dying Soon' is a life-changing drama in which Choi Lee Jae (played by Seo In-guk), who is about to fall into hell, experiences death and life 12 times due to the judgment made by Death (played by Park So-dam).

In the play, Lee Do-hyun plays the role of Jang Geon-woo, one of the secret cast who is shrouded in mystery, and plays one of the 12 lives and deaths that Choi Lee-jae will experience. Lee Do-hyun previously worked with director Ha Byeong-hoon on ‘18 Again’. Not forgetting the relationship I made at this time, I chose ‘Lee Jae, I’ll Die Soon’ as my last film before enlisting and finished filming. Director Ha Byeong-hoon also said, “The Jang Geon-woo character was written with actor Lee Do-hyun in mind when I was working on the script,” raising even more curiosity about the synergy between Lee Do-hyun and director Ha Byeong-hoon.

Jang Geon-woo is a model who monopolizes people's attention with his handsome appearance. Any place he walks becomes a runway, and he always lives in the love and attention of women. Without any special talents or specific goals, he is living a smooth life, earning a lot of money with just his talent as a face.

In the released photos, Jang Geon-woo is showing an extraordinary presence regardless of time and place. Although he is surrounded by a group of female students and bombarded with gifts, his expression is indifferent, giving us an idea of how popular he was during his school days. The intellectual atmosphere of reading a book and the refreshing smile under the flower trees make the hearts of those who see it flutter.

We are also looking forward to the new transformation of Lee Do-hyun, who became the motif of Jang Geon-woo's character. With a face that combines melodrama, youth, and sharpness, he plans to show off his diverse charms in the huge worldview of ‘Jae Lee, I’ll Die Soon’.

The production team of 'Lee Jae, I'm Dying Soon' said, "We express our deep gratitude to actor Lee Do-hyun for willingly working with the work even when he was about to enlist. When viewers watch the drama, they will also wonder why the character Jang Geon-woo was written with actor Lee Do-hyun in mind. “I think you’ll find out right away. Please look forward to actor Lee Do-hyun’s performance.”

'Lee Jae, I'm Dying Soon' will be released on TVING on December 15th and will reach viewers in more than 240 countries around the world through Prime Video.
